International E-Commerce? Patented!

from the wonderful dept

The latest silly patent showed up when DE Technologies decided to sue Dell claiming they owned a patent covering “international commerce conducted by computer.” Sounds a bit… broad, yes? Actually, this is the first use of this patent, which has a somewhat famous history. Back in 2000 it was held up by news story after news story as the perfect example of why business models shouldn’t be patented. Now we’re about to find out just what type of mess it will create.
